/// <summary> /// Returns true if this node evaluates to an empty string, /// otherwise false. /// It may be cheaper to determine whether an expression will evaluate /// to empty than to fully evaluate it. /// Implementations should cache the result so that calls after the first are free. /// </summary> internal override bool EvaluatesToEmpty(ConditionEvaluator.IConditionEvaluationState state) { if (_cachedExpandedValue == null) { if (_expandable) { string expandBreakEarly = state.ExpandIntoStringBreakEarly(_value); if (expandBreakEarly == null) { // It broke early: we can't store the value, we just // know it's non empty return false; } // It didn't break early, the result is accurate, // so store it so the work isn't done again. _cachedExpandedValue = expandBreakEarly; } else { _cachedExpandedValue = _value; } } return (_cachedExpandedValue.Length == 0); }
